joefit4gur:
Second refusal, omo! Satan is a liar. They don't think I'll leave Canada because:

* Your assets and financial situation are insufficient to support the stated purpose of travel for yourself (and any accompanying family member(s), if applicable).

2 Year Course
Applied March 15th.

1. Full tuition paid for first year: 21KCAD
2. 16M in POF account
3. Showed trail of funds from crypto to traditional bank account
4. POF was complete March 5.
5. Even attached video evidence to confirm Binance account ownership

Dunno if I got the POF calculations wrong, or it's cuz I applied 10-days after POF was complete. Since I showed proof of the digital asset sold. My morale is low, but I have ordered CBSA. I'm not touching the monies, but any idea into what could have gone wrong?

Previous CBSA mentioned "Financial information is not supported with evidence of income tax paid nor pay slips, for the bank statement balances on file." I didn't add any tax slips because the monies for POF were from digital assets sold. Do I need to show tax paid for that?

Omoooo!

cc: makano, bobomaigida, bullstriker, olokings, johnstan

So sorry Joe for the refusal. I believe they do not recognize the funds from the digital assets sold, to them it look like fund just raise for demonstration purposes, if you have taxes paid on them, it will to some extent show that fund were made from a recognized source. Then the fact that you applied 10 days after you receive the funds after the completion of the POF was also a reg flag. if your resumption date is still far, I think you should let the funds stay in your account for a while so that your ownership would have been adequately conferred on them before resubmitting the application.
